Troops in Ivory Coast have been patrolling the streets of Abidjan after Monday’s attack on a major military base in which 10 people were killed. In a television broadcast, new Ivorian Prime Minister Charles Konan Banny expressed regret at the violence. He said the attack – being blamed on disgruntled soldiers – is at a time when the country “is engaged in seeking solutions through the path of peace”. Full Story
